With the Cockpit Voice Recorder of the Rio-Paris flight...

The crash of the Rio-Paris Airbus sparked off a lot of emotion. For nearly two years, the world has been trying to understand what happened to Flight AF 447. A lot of theories were thought up. Most of them were based on the failure of the Airbus' Pitot tubes but there weren't many people who imagined it could just have been the pilot making a mistake. It was only when the flight recorders were eventually found nearly 2 1/2 miles (3 900 m) beneath the surface of the sea that truth came out at last.

Beyond the questions it raises about modern flight safety and pilot training, the Rio-Paris Crash will be a textbook case in the annals of air transport.
